World's oldest living identical twins are from which country?

USA
Japan
China
India

ANSWER EXPLANATION DOWNLOAD EXAMIANS APP

Guinness World Records has certified two Japanese sisters as the world's oldest living identical twins at 107. Umeno Sumiyama and Koume Kodama were born the third and fourth of 11 siblings on Shodoshima island in western Japan on Nov. 5, 1913.
